What is VoIP
VoIP or Voice Over Internet Protocol, is the transmission of voice traffic over IP-based networks. Since its birth, it quickly became popular because of the amount of money an individual can save when it is used for long distance calls.
VoIP services are cheap, compared to traditional phones, and there are even software available to make free international calls. Unfortunately, these kinds of software only works for PC-to-PC calls. To take full advantage of VoIP, a VoIP phone is recommended.
Like all other traditional phones, VoIP phones are packed with regular and advanced features including call waiting, call barring, call conferencing, fax, and many more.
Its ease of use, features, and affordability made VoIP the new face of communications today.
